Outline of Final Research Achievements |
① I demonstrated the characteristics of athletes' usual sleep based on actigraph data from 111 people. ②A study of 31 athletes found that the training start time was associated with median sleep time and the MSFsc of the Munich Chronotype Questionnaire. ③ When subjects were exposed to high-intensity light for 20-30 minutes immediately after waking up, daytime sleepiness, one of POMS index (vigor), jump height, and reaction time were significantly improved. ④ The participants going on an expedition to a country with an 8-hour time differences, were exposed to light immediately after their waking and sleep schedule shifts by 30 minutes from 4 days before their departure. The increase in sleep duration was observed after their arrival (in USA).
